Stena Line completes acquisition of terminal operations in Liepaja

Stena Line has now completed the acquisition of the terminal operator Terrabalt in Liepaja, Latvia, and officially taken over RoRo, bulk and general cargo operations. All approvals from competition authorities and relevant governmental institutions have been granted, and Stena Line is now registered as the owner. Deltamarin has signed a basic design contract with Jiangsu Zhenjiang shipyard (Group) CO., Ltd for Meriaura’s new open deck carrier

Design work will start immediately at Deltamarin Finland, with delivery scheduled for early 2028. The ordered 6,800 DWT open deck carrier is 120 metres long and features 1A ice class and DP2 notation.
